sanjay's lighting info gives the geisseman 13k mega marine a par of 92 on an HQI ballast. the XM DE gets 60. That beats out a 250W 13k like the aquaconnect (62 par on an 250W hqi ballast).

When my bulb needs to be changed I'm switching to the geisseman mega marine. I had one before in a DIY HQI light and it was frickin' bright.
Very good point Sean. It is more the combo if Ballast and bulb that will give you the light out put or PAR. It's important to know that some bulbs just won't perform well with a particular bulb. the example above is a great one
